Scania Adopts the Horse Range-Extender for its Electric Truck.

Scania and Horse Powertrain launched a real-world pilot to test range-extended hybrid technology in heavy-duty timber transport.

Horse Powertrain has partnered with Scania to develop a new range-extender system for a pilot heavy-duty timber lorry in Sweden. This project is part of Scania’s Pilot Partner programme, collaborating with SCA, a leading forestry company. The lorry, built for Sweden’s demanding timber routes, features a battery-electric drivetrain and a generator from Horse Powertrain’s Aurobay Technologies, enabling long-distance journeys and lowering CO₂ emissions.

The pilot route covers approximately 16 km, with a goal of 7 to 8 trips daily, aiming to achieve slightly better productivity than fully battery-electric vehicles by reducing charging times. The truck is equipped with a 120-kW range extender powered by a high-efficiency 2.0-litre multi-fuel engine, which serves as an onboard charger during long trips or challenging conditions.

Matias Giannini, CEO of Horse Powertrain, underlined the significance of this technology in forestry logistics, emphasising the need for strength, range, and reliability. Ingo Scholten, CTO of Horse Powertrain, mentioned that the pilot will generate valuable data to improve this technology for heavy-duty transport.

The range-extender system uses core technology from its passenger car hybrids, adapted for heavy-duty use, helping decarbonisation efforts by lowering emissions significantly without needing extensive infrastructure.
